Forming a Limited Liability Company (LLC) in Florida offers significant benefits for entrepreneurs seeking to protect their personal assets while enjoying operational flexibility. An LLC structure separates your business liabilities from your personal finances, meaning your personal assets like your home and car are generally protected from business debts and lawsuits. This structure is popular for its simplicity and pass-through taxation, where profits and losses are reported on the owner's personal income tax return, avoiding the double taxation often associated with C-corporations. Florida provides a business-friendly environment for LLC formation, with a straightforward process managed by the Florida Department of State.
